Answer : A Jaguar is heavier than a Wolverine
The average weight of a Wolverine is 20 kg, (44 lbs) and for a Jaguar the average is 75 kg, (165 lbs)

Description | Description:Wolverines are bear-like mammals in the tundra and forests of North America and Northern Eurasia. They are usually brown or brownish-black, striped with yellow or gold from the crown of the head to the shoulders. They have sharp and semi-retractable claws. They are excellent climbers, and skilled swimmers. | Description:Jaguars share similarities with Leopards, like spots patterned on their fur. They are muscular and known for having the most powerful bites of all cats. They are also really fast, and are great swimmers. |
